What is buildup in the hair, and how does it occur?

Build-up is a buildup of residue from hair products. This residue forms a layer on your hair made up of ingredients that are difficult to wash out.

If buildup isn't removed, this layer will continue to thicken. As a result, hair care products won't work as well, and the scalp may become unbalanced.

How can you tell if there's buildup in your hair?

Do you experience problems such as your hair always feeling greasy, or having flakes or dandruff in your hair? This could be product buildup. You can recognize product buildup in your hair by the following signs:

  • Dry/dull hair, or, on the contrary, a sticky feeling in your hair, as if there's a film on it
  • Hair products seem to be less effective
  • Your hair is limp and lifeless, and if you have curls, they lack definition
  • The ends of the hair may feel rough, be split, or be broken
  • You're experiencing scalp problems such as itching and irritation

How do you remove buildup from your hair?

You can remove buildup from your hair fairly easily by using special clarifying or detox shampoos. These shampoos are designed to completely rid your hair of any residual products and ingredients. So they go a step further than “regular” shampoos when it comes to thorough cleansing.

You can choose to add a clarifying or detox shampoo to your hair-washing routine. You don’t have to use it every time you wash your hair—since these shampoos can sometimes be drying—but you can use it a few times a month, for example, to give your hair a really thorough cleanse.

In addition, use a good clarifying or detox shampoo every once in a while to thoroughly cleanse your hair, so that any product residue is removed. Normally, it’s best to massage the shampoo thoroughly into just the scalp, but if you tend to experience buildup quickly, be sure to work the shampoo through your hair from the scalp to the ends. Gently work the shampoo into your hair with your hands so it penetrates well. Don’t pile your hair up while washing, don’t fold it in half, and don’t massage too vigorously—otherwise, you risk damaging your hair. Because clarifying and detox shampoos have such a deep-cleansing effect, they can dry out your hair. So always use a moisturizing conditioner and, if needed, a hair mask to nourish your hair and replenish its moisture. Apply these only to the lengths of your hair, not at the roots.
